Ozow, FNB & RMB Launch Real-Time API Payments

South African fintech company Ozow has officially partnered with First National Bank (FNB) and Rand Merchant Bank (RMB) to unveil a new application programming interface (API)-drivenOzow, FNB & RMB Launch Real-Time API Payments payment solution.

The collaboration marks a significant shift in the country’s payments landscape, replacing traditional electronic fund transfer (EFT) processes with direct, real-time, authorisation-led transactions. ​Enabled entirely through Ozow’s platform, the new payment API allows digital merchants to process transactions directly via the established banking infrastructure of FNB and RMB. This direct integration effectively eliminates the need for manual EFT steps and outdated practices such as screen scraping.

At checkout, users simply select the FNB or RMB payment option and enter their bank account number. They are then sent a secure payment request, which prompts them to authenticate the transaction within their familiar banking app using a PIN or biometric security. Once authorised by the user, the payment is processed in real time, delivering instant confirmation to both the customer and the merchant.

According to Rachel Cowan, interim CEO of Ozow, this level of integration is essential for modern commerce. Account-to-account payments have always been central to Ozow’s model, and Cowan noted that partnerships like this are critical in advancing a more connected payments ecosystem that improves payment performance, enhances security, and simplifies how merchants manage transactions at scale.

The shift to API-driven financial services is accelerating globally, with Juniper Research projecting that open banking API calls worldwide will surge from 137 billion in 2025 to over 722 billion by 2029. Locally, this new API provides merchants direct access to an actively engaged customer base of over 10 million FNB and RMB users.

The system addresses multiple long-standing challenges associated with EFT-based payments. It offers enhanced security, as consumers are no longer required to share sensitive banking credentials outside of their trusted banking app. It also provides real-time settlement, giving merchants immediate cash flow benefits and certainty of funds while avoiding the delay of batch EFT settlements. Furthermore, businesses receive a single, aggregated payout, significantly reducing administrative complexity and streamlining reconciliation, while existing Ozow merchants can activate the API without requiring any additional technical integration.

Bradley Shodries, Head of Payments and Strategic Solutions for Commercial and Corporate Transactional Banking at FNB and RMB, stated that the launch reflects the bank’s wider strategy to leverage collaboration for secure payments, extending its banking infrastructure into the broader digital commerce ecosystem. This partnership is part of Ozow’s ongoing rollout of an expansive payments ecosystem, which already includes solutions like PayShap Request, crypto payments, and business lending, representing a critical step towards a scalable, modernised digital payment infrastructure for South Africa.
